Create an Outline Text Effect in Photoshop CS3




This is a simple method that can be used to create an outline text effect in Adobe Photoshop CS3. With this method, you simple set the opacity of the fill to 0 and set a stroke around the text. Watch this video so you can learn how to easily create an outline text effect in Photoshop CS3.
